Would not recommend Forest River to my worst enemy.i have had nothing but problems with this trailer since purchase in 2015; This is not my first review, however last June one of the windows in the slider literally exploded into a million pieces . When we returned from our holidays took it to be replaced along with a few other problems. Forest River discontinued that design and the windows are not available. Apparently the windows have to be custom made at a cost of $2000. 00. It is now The middle of February and still no windows. So after market sales Forest River just takes the money and run. I have spent so much in the last 9 years I cannot do anything with this trailer

The worst trailer we have purchased fist trip out the water tank dropped on to the axel. Manufacture told me to take it to the dealer we were in the States at the time. That was only the beginning of the problems. Every time we took it out something went wrong. I have replaced every possible screw with hollow wall screws , which were not measured . Window covering are crooked I have spent over $4000. On repairs on a scale of 1 to 10. Minus 10 . I have so much money I have so money invested in it can’t afford to trade in. I could go on and on but I think you get the idea

I bought my trailer used after someone traded it in for a larger trailer 3 months after buying it. I got a great price. The trailer has now been from coast to coast and from Canada down to south Florida and I have to say so far we have been completely pleased. I have had the trailer for four years and I'm running into some maintenance now after putting around 50,000 miles on the trailer. I figure it's due. It is a 2015 Wildwood X-Lite 281QBXL. It has been pretty tough. I wish the front storage compartment had bigger doors. Nothing is heavy duty but it says X-Lite on the front of the trailer which sums it up. I do regular maintenance on it and overall it has exceeded my expectations so far. It isn't perfect but I would buy it again. Good value for the money.

Overall I like the RV, that we selected for the floor plan. This is my third RV, but my first Forrest River. I have had more trouble with this RV in the four years that I have owned it than I did with any previous RV. The first issue was the antenna would not retract, was told by the dealer that it had to be replaced, not covered by warranty. Second, the power outlet next to the bed stopped working, again had to be replaced, not covered by warranty. Third, the CO2 monitor was malfunctioning, had to be replaced, you guessed it... not covered. The final straw was that the large sofa, covered in some sort of vinyl started peeling. It looks terrible. Contacted Forrest River and they said that they would not do anything, and that I should contact the furniture manufacturer, Lippert. I contacted Lippert who told me they could not help me, but offered me a discount on new furniture, the catalog they provided didn’t even have anything that resembles the unit in my RV. I now have to find someone who will either recover or replace the sofa unit. I have run into other owners who have had similar problems, and have read that in some cases Lippert at least provided replacement fabric, but nobody will accept any responsibility for defective materials.
